func Test_predicateNode(t *testing.T) {
type args struct {
o client.Object
}
tests := []struct {
name string
args args
want bool
}{
{
name: "non node",
args: args{
o: &corev1.Pod{},
},
want: false,
},
{
name: "empty node",
args: args{
o: &corev1.Node{},
},
want: false,
},
{
name: "normal node",
args: args{
o: &corev1.Node{
ObjectMeta: metav1.ObjectMeta{
Labels: map[string]string{
"topology.kubernetes.io/region": "cn-hangzhou",
},
},
},
},
want: true,
},
}
for _, tt := range tests {
t.Run(tt.name, func(t *testing.T) {
if got := predicateNode(tt.args.o); got != tt.want {
t.Errorf("predicateNode() = %v, want %v", got, tt.want)
}
})
}
}
